B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, especially formulated for feed-grade use and tested to fulfill stringent top quality and security criteria. BHT is really a lipophilic natural compound that's generally made use of being an antioxidant in a variety of industrial programs. In animal diet, BHT FEED GRADE TEST is broadly utilized to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ional price and extending the shelf lifetime of the feed. Oxidized fats not merely drop nutritional efficacy but may also develop damaging compounds, affecting the well being and advancement of livestock. The inclusion of BHT in feed involves rigorous tests to be sure it adheres to regulatory requirements and is particularly Risk-free for consumption by animals, which finally enters the human foods chain. The tests protocols normally assess the purity, efficacy, and probable residues in animal tissues.
An additional vital compound within the chemical domain is Pentachloropyridine. This compound is a chlorinated by-product of pyridine and it has garnered curiosity on account of its utility being an intermediate inside the synthesis of agrochemicals, dyes, and prescribed drugs. Its substantial diploma of chlorination makes it a strong compound, which has to be managed with treatment due to prospective toxicity and environmental concerns. Pentachloropyridine serves for a creating block in chemical synthesis, letting chemists to create a lot more elaborate molecules that may be Employed in herbicides, insecticides, or simply specialty polymers. The managing and disposal of Pentachloropyridine are controlled, presented its probable environmental persistence and bioaccumulation hazard. Industries dealing with this compound normally adopt closed-method output techniques and rigorous protection protocols to attenuate publicity.
M-Phenylene Diamine, frequently abbreviated as MPD, is really an aromatic amine that capabilities prominently from the manufacture of aramid fibers, that happen to be nicely-recognized for their heat resistance and toughness. Kevlar and Nomex, Utilized in overall body armor and hearth-resistant clothing, respectively, are produced applying MPD for a vital precursor. The compound alone is made up of a benzene ring with two amino groups during the meta positions, making it suitable for building polymers with fascinating thermal and mechanical Qualities. M-Phenylene Diamine (MPD) is usually Utilized in the dye industry, specially in hair dyes together with other cosmetic apps, Though its use has long been curtailed in some areas because of protection considerations. When production merchandise that contains MPD, good occupational security tactics are essential to safeguard employees from extended publicity, which could lead to skin sensitization or other medical issues.
O-Phenylene Diamine (OPDA), while structurally just like MPD, differs in the positioning of your amino teams, which drastically influences its chemical reactivity and application. OPDA is usually employed while in the creation of dyes and pigments, wherever it contributes on the development of vivid colors which might be secure and long-lasting. It is usually used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s position in corrosion inhibitors and rubber chemical compounds even further highlights its versatility. Nonetheless, much like other aromatic amines, OPDA can be connected to toxicity pitfalls, and therefore, its use is meticulously controlled and monitored. The significance of correct handling, ideal storage, and enough protecting measures cannot be overstated when coping with OPDA in almost any industrial placing.
Pinacolone is an additional noteworthy compound with many different applications. It's really a ketone While using the molecular system C6H12O and is also utilized mostly being an intermediate from the synthesis of pesticides and herbicides, significantly while in the production of triazole fungicides and sure plant expansion regulators. Pinacolone’s structure features a tertiary butyl group, which contributes to its exceptional reactivity in natural synthesis. Further than agriculture, it can be located in the manufacture of pharmaceuticals and fragrances. Pinacolone is valued for its capacity to endure nucleophilic substitution and condensation reactions, which makes it a beneficial reagent in laboratory and industrial processes. Though it truly is considerably less harmful than many of the previously reviewed compounds, basic safety precautions are still necessary to mitigate any hazards affiliated with its volatility and prospective irritant Houses.
two-Heptanone is really a ketone that naturally takes place in certain vegetation and is likewise located in little quantities in human sweat and specified animal secretions. It is often Employed in the fragrance and flavor industries due to its pleasant, fruity odor. Furthermore, 2-Heptanone has located apps for a solvent and intermediate in natural and organic synthesis. Interestingly, exploration has instructed that it could Enjoy a task in chemical signaling, specially in insects, wherever it functions being an alarm pheromone. This has resulted in its examine in pest Handle techniques and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, 2-Heptanone and cleaners. Its rather lower toxicity can make it suitable for use in customer products, Whilst appropriate labeling and dealing with Guidelines are constantly mandated.
